Dodgers says Ryu can start this week

The Los Angeles Dodgers said it decided to be safe rather than sorry, so they scratched Ryu Hyun-jin from Sunday‘s start against the Rockies and replaced him with Matt Magill, who was recalled from Triple-A Albuquerque.

Magill walked nine and allowed four home runs in the Dodgers' 7-2 loss to the Rockies.

The club said it believes Ryu can start Thursday or Friday. Ryu threw a rare bullpen session Monday to test the foot.

Ryu took a line drive off the top of his left foot in the fourth inning during his first complete game shutout in his Major League Baseball career against the Los Angeles Angels on Tuesday.

The Dodgers had expected Ryu to make his scheduled start on Sunday, saying that X-rays on his foot were negative.

Ryu is 6-2 with 2.89 ERA and 67 strikeouts in 71 2/3 innings.
